What Are Chemical Liquid Reels?
**Chemical liquid reels** are specialized devices designed for the storage and dispensing of various liquids, including chemicals used in electrical installations. These reels allow for the easy and controlled access to liquids, which can include coolants, oils, and other necessary substances.
Typically made from durable materials resistant to corrosion and damage, chemical liquid reels are ideal for use in harsh environments where electrical installations often occur. They come equipped with features that ensure safety during handling, reducing the risk of spills, leaks, and exposure to hazardous materials.

Enhanced Safety Features
Chemical liquid reels are designed with built-in safety features that minimize risks. These include:
- **Automatic Shut-off Valves**: These valves prevent spills by automatically shutting off the flow when not in use.
- **Pressure Relief Systems**: They help to maintain safe pressure levels, reducing the risk of leaks and potential hazards.
- **Durable Housings**: Designed to withstand harsh conditions, the materials used reduce the likelihood of chemical reactions or damage that could lead to accidents.
Using these reels decreases the chances of human error during the dispensing process, ensuring that workers remain safe when handling potentially dangerous substances.

Maintenance Tips for Longevity
Regular maintenance is essential for the longevity of chemical liquid reels. Here are some crucial tips:
- **Routine Inspections**: Regularly inspect the reels for signs of wear and tear, including hoses and seals.
- **Cleanliness**: Keep the reels clean and free from chemicals that could cause deterioration.
- **Lubrication**: Ensure that moving parts are adequately lubricated to prevent corrosion and sticking.
Implementing these maintenance practices will prolong the lifespan of your chemical liquid reels, ensuring they remain effective and safe for use.
Compliance with Industry Standards and Regulations
Electrical installations are subject to strict regulations to ensure safety for all workers involved. Utilizing chemical liquid reels aligns with various industry standards and regulations. Compliance with OSHA and national electrical codes is essential to maintain workplace safety.
Electricians should familiarize themselves with relevant regulations regarding the storage and use of chemicals in electrical work. This includes:
- Understanding the **Material Safety Data Sheets (MSDS)** for each chemical being used.
- Ensuring that all equipment, including chemical liquid reels, meets the standards set by organizations such as the National Fire Protection Association (NFPA).
- Keeping proper labeling and signage around chemical storage areas to inform workers of potential hazards.
By staying informed about compliance measures, electricians can create a safer work environment and avoid potential legal issues.
Frequently Asked Questions
1. What types of chemicals can be stored in chemical liquid reels?
Chemical liquid reels can accommodate various substances, including oils, coolants, and other non-corrosive liquids. It's crucial to check the manufacturer's specifications to ensure compatibility.
2. How often should I inspect my chemical liquid reel?
Regular inspections should be conducted at least once a month. However, if the reel is used frequently or in harsh conditions, more frequent checks are advised.
3. Are chemical liquid reels resistant to all types of chemicals?
No, not all chemical liquid reels are resistant to every type of chemical. It's important to verify that the reel is suitable for the specific chemicals being used.
4. Can chemical liquid reels be used outdoors?
Yes, many chemical liquid reels are designed for outdoor use. However, ensure that they are protected from environmental factors that could cause damage.
5. What should I do if a chemical spill occurs?
If a spill occurs, evacuate the area and follow your organization's emergency procedures. Use app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E) and clean up according to the MSDS for the spilled chemical.
